About The Role
As a Senior Experience Designer (UX/UI) you will lead large‑scale digital innovation projects for consumer brands and enterprise clients. You will connect design, business, and technology to deliver world‑class digital experiences for leading companies and global brands.
What You’ll Do
- Lead design research, ideation, and the creation of digital interfaces across multiple platforms and devices.
- Collaborate with clients and team members to find the strongest solution together.
- Be dependable when faced with timelines and deliverables of multiple projects.
- Provide clear and honest design feedback while being considerate of all interpersonal and professional factors.
- Advocate for constant learning by supporting the design team and its members’ growth.
Qualifications
- 3–5 years of experience with a minimum of 1 year leading UX and UI design.
- Solid understanding of creating user‑centered experiences with complex requirements.
- Driven to innovate and lead creative workflows and processes for the team.
- Excellent communication and presentation skills with experience presenting to clients or stakeholders.
- Expertise in Figma, Adobe Creative Suite, and prototyping tools.
- Expertise in motion design and web or mobile development is a bonus.

Compensation
The estimated compensation for this position is $100,000 to $125,000. This is an estimate and a compensation offer will vary based on applicant’s education, experience, skills, abilities and alignment with market data.
